Selaa lähdekoodia

Merge branch 'bugfix/finishMailVerified-bugfix' into develop

BedirhanOZCAN 1 kuukausi sitten
vanhempi
commit
b89e167da8

+ 7 - 13
src/actions/auth/finishMailVerified/index.ts

@@ -1,23 +1,17 @@
 import {
-    User 
+    User
 } from "../../../models/User";
 import redis from "../../../config/redis";
-
-interface FinishMailVerifyInput {
-    userID: string;
-    code: string;
-}
-
-interface FinishMailVerifyResult {
-    message: string;
-    code: number;
-}
+import {
+    FinishMailVerifyResult,
+    FinishMailVerifyInput
+} from "./types";
 
 const finishMailVerify = async (input: FinishMailVerifyInput): Promise<FinishMailVerifyResult> => {
     try {
         const {
             userID,
-            code 
+            code
         } = input;
 
         if (!userID || !code) {
@@ -51,7 +45,7 @@ const finishMailVerify = async (input: FinishMailVerifyInput): Promise<FinishMai
         }
 
         await User.findByIdAndUpdate(userID, {
-            isMailVerified: true 
+            isMailVerified: true
         });
         await redis.del(`mail-verify-${userID}`);
 

+ 9 - 0
src/actions/auth/finishMailVerified/types.ts

@@ -0,0 +1,9 @@
+export interface FinishMailVerifyInput {
+    userID: string;
+    code: string;
+}
+
+export interface FinishMailVerifyResult {
+    message: string;
+    code: number;
+}